Marinate the minced meat with chicken juice, oil and salt for preparation.
-
Soak dried shrimps and scallops in cold water for 15 minutes, remove, rinse, drain and set aside. (I crushed the Yuanbei with my hands so that the flavor would come out better)
-
Arrange the soft tofu on a plate, steam over high heat for 6 minutes, remove the excess water and set aside. Dad came back for dinner tonight, so I steamed an extra box... Haha, I was a little pressed for time and the focus was a little inaccurate, my fault😝
-
Soak the mushrooms until soft, wash them, drain them with your hands, and cut them into shreds for later use.
-
Cut some garlic slices (because my dear ones don’t eat garlic, it’s easy to pick the sliced garlic, but minced garlic is actually more fragrant)
-
Heat oil and sauté garlic slices until fragrant, add minced meat, stir-fry out a little oil, add dried shrimps and scallops and saute until fragrant, finally add shredded shredded mushrooms and stir-fry, add a spoonful of xo sauce and mix, sprinkle with some salt, continue to stir-fry a few times, and then spread directly on top of the tofu.
-
Before eating, sprinkle some soy sauce on the steamed fish (I haven’t spread the soy sauce just yet since I just laid it out).
